Maine Integrated Playgroup is a commiinity playgroup based in Randalstown, County Anlrim
Northern Ireland. Jt provides early years education for pi'e-school children and its main
source of income is from the Education Authority in Noilhern Ireland. The funding is on a
per child basis and Maine Integrated Playgroup can caler for up to 24 preschool aged children
in morning sessions Monday to Friday durinR the academic year.
Aims
The vision for Maine Intcgrated Playgroup is to ensure children are eimotionally and
physically healthy, eager, and able to learn and regpcctful of difference. Maine Inlegraled
PlayLJroup aims to pr()vide a structured play-bas¢d setting for children of stdtutory school age
in thL Randalstown and District area and lo deliver the following outcomes:
Preparation of ea¢h child for primary school
Mastering the basi¢ skills of expression, communication. Problem solving, early
mathematics. creativity, knowledge of the world around us, experimentation and
physical d¢velopment
'rhe abil ity to relate lo oiher children and adults

Maine Integirated Playgroup i.q governed by a Constitution adopied on 5, January 2008 and
updated and approved by the meinbers of the committee on I I ' Novembir 2014. A
management Committee of volunteers ovcrsees thc operation of th¢ Playgroup. AGM is held
each Nov¢mbei' and all parents are made aware of the AGM and encouraged to attend. The
makcup of the managemcnt coinmittee changes ye<trly childrcn normally allend Maine
Integratcd Playgroup for one ycar only beforc progr&s5ing lo P l in 5¢hools in the
Randalstown and Dislrict area. In November 2022, Mrs Caoilthionn Wilson assumed the role
of Chairperson, Maine Jntegratgd Playgroup Manageinenl Conimittee.
Northern Trust Social Services are th¢ statutory authority who overs¢e the operation of the
Playgroup. Social Services worked closely with the Management committ¢¢ in 23-24 in
supporting Mrs Wilson in her Chairperson's role.
No saf¢guarding conccrns were raised regarding Maine Integrated Playgroup in 2023-24.
Maine Integrated Playgroup contracts an Indcpendenl Early Years special 151 to support the
Playgroup Leader and staff with the operation of the playgroup.

Basis of independent examiner's report I have examined your charity accounts as required under
section 65 of the Charities Act and my examination was carried out in accordance with the general
Direttions given by the Charity Commission for Northern Ireland under section 6519)Ibl of the
Charities Act.
My examination included a review of the accounting records kept by the charity and a comparison of
the accounts presented with those records. It also included consideration of any unusual items or
disclosures in the accounts, and seeking explanations from you as charity trustees concerning any
such matters.
My role is to state whether any material matters have come to my attention giving me cause to
believe:
l. That accounting records were not kept in accordance with section 63 of the Charities Act
2. That the accounts do not accord with those accounting records
3. That the accounts do not comply with the accounting requirements of the Charities Act
4. That there is further information needed for a proper understanding of the accounts to be
reached.
